Learning to Drive in Hayes
Hayes sits on the edge of Bromley, with short trips into town and leafy residential streets. You get a mix of quiet suburban roads and busier stretches near the high street. Lessons here often include Pickhurst Lane and Station Road, so you get used to junctions and local roundabouts early on. Most learners drive to nearby Bromley for their test, which shapes local lesson focus.
Nearest Test Centre: Bromley
The nearest DVSA test centre is Bromley, about 1.3 miles from Hayes. Expect a suburban test environment with both quiet residential roads and busier A-road sections. Bromley recorded a 42.8% pass rate, so practice independent driving and junctions before you book,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025. Tests are reasonably frequent here, with 1,354 tests run in the year covered by the data,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025.

Pass Rate Analysis
Bromley has a 42.8% pass rate, below the national average of 47.3%,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025. Male candidates at Bromley pass at 47.1%, while female candidates pass at 37.9%,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025. Nearby centres show variation, with West Wickham at 48.6% and Wick at 38.2%, Data source: DVSA 2024-2025. That spread means picking the right test date and practising typical local junctions can make a difference.
Local Driving Tips
Start lessons on quieter roads off the high street, then move to Pickhurst Lane and Station Road to build confidence at junctions. Watch for commuter traffic on the routes toward Bromley in morning and evening peaks. Practice independent driving for at least one full lesson, as many local routes include short residential sections followed by busier A-road stretches. If you can, do a mock test that finishes near the Bromley test centre so you are used to approach and parking on the local streets. Keep an eye on parking restrictions around the high street during lessons, they change often.
Choosing an Instructor in Hayes
There are about 10 local instructors serving Hayes, so you should find a few with availability, experience and different teaching styles. Look for an ADI who knows Bromley test routes and local junctions like Pickhurst Lane and the approaches to the test centre. Expect to pay around £37 per hour on average, though experienced instructors may charge more for blocked sessions or intensive courses. Ask for recent pupil pass examples and whether they offer mock tests near Bromley.
Lesson Costs in Hayes
Local lessons average £37 per hour. Prices vary with instructor experience, lesson length and whether you book individual or block lessons.
Getting Started
First get a provisional licence and then book your theory test when you feel ready. Take regular lessons with a qualified instructor, build independent driving skills and practice the common local junctions and roads. When your instructor thinks you are ready, book a practical test at Bromley and use a mock test to familiarise yourself with the route and timing.
